Home Value Estimator For Starks, LA

There are currently 489 real estate properties in Starks, LA, with a median automated valuation model (AVM) price of $117,169.00. What is an AVM? It is a smart computer program that analyzes and predicts the approximate value of a home, property or land in Starks, LA, based on current market trends, comparable real estate sales nearby, historical data and, of course, property features, among other variables. These automated home estimates are often very helpful, providing buyers and sellers with a better idea of a home’s value ahead of the negotiation process. For example, the average home price in Starks, LA, is $173,197.00, with the most expensive house in Starks, LA, topping out at $1,564,359.00 and the cheapest home in Starks, LA, clocking in at $19,824.00. Rent Prices In Starks, LA

With the expiration of certain local, state and federal housing-related restrictions and mandated programs, the rental market in Starks, LA, is on a rollercoaster ride. The average rent price in Starks, LA, is $900.00. Indeed, when looking to rent in Starks, LA, you can expect to pay as little as $510.00 or as much as $1,680.00, with the average rent median estimated to be $880.00. Top Reasons To Live In Starks, LA In 2024

Starks is located in Calcasieu, Louisiana, with an estimated municipal population of 303 residents. All of the best foreclosed homes for sale in Starks are located in the following zip code areas on Foreclosure.com: 70661. The estimated population per square kilometer (.62 miles) in Starks is 34.

The median age of residents in Starks is 52.2, split between 35 percent male versus 65 female. The percentage of residents who report being married in Starks is 15.8, with an average family size of 2.63.

The percentage of residents who report their race in Starks is as follows:

White 100%
Black / African American 0%
Asian 0%
American Indian / Alaskan Native 0%
Native Hawaiian / Other Pacifc Islander 0%
Multi-racial 0%
Other 0%
